Toshio Kuratomi 71f46d69d6 First bit of fixing temporary to have one source of truth (#35747)
* First bit of fixing temporary to have one source of truth

* Fix pep8

* Remove explicit make_tmp_path() in copy

The copy action plugin sets TRANSFER_FILES=True so it does not need to
set the temporary directory explicitly; the base class's run() method
will do that for us.

* Fix for calling a module's run when a shell has already created a temp path.

* Remember to inform the rest of the world when tempdir is removed

* New strategy for how to warn on passing tmp

Now we just warn when calling the parent class run() early.  If the
module does a late call to the parent run() and doesn't make use of the
temporary directory, then we don't check for the possibility that the
user mistakenly is sending tmp in.  If we truly deprecate this (rather
than ignoring it forever) then we might want to switch back to checking
for someone passing a value in as tmp.

* Remove tmp parameter from _execute_module as well

* Port all action plugins to not send tmp explicitly

This is now handled inside of _execute_module via the
_connection._shell.tempdir attribute.

Also update warnings and docs to tell people to set the attribute
instead of using _execute_module's tmp parameter.

* Always set local tempdir variable

# CI-required python3 boilerplate
from __future__ import (absolute_import, division, print_function)
__metaclass__ = type
import time
from datetime import datetime, timedelta
from ansible.plugins.action import ActionBase
try:
from __main__ import display
except ImportError:
from ansible.utils.display import Display
display = Display()
class TimedOutException(Exception):
pass
class ActionModule(ActionBase):
TRANSFERS_FILES = False
DEFAULT_CONNECT_TIMEOUT = 5
DEFAULT_DELAY = 0
DEFAULT_SLEEP = 1
DEFAULT_TIMEOUT = 600
def do_until_success_or_timeout(self, what, timeout, connect_timeout, what_desc, sleep=1):
max_end_time = datetime.utcnow() + timedelta(seconds=timeout)
e = None
while datetime.utcnow() < max_end_time:
try:
what(connect_timeout)
if what_desc:
display.debug("wait_for_connection: %s success" % what_desc)
return
except Exception as e:
if what_desc:
display.debug("wait_for_connection: %s fail (expected), retrying in %d seconds..." % (what_desc, sleep))
time.sleep(sleep)
raise TimedOutException("timed out waiting for %s: %s" % (what_desc, e))
def run(self, tmp=None, task_vars=None):
if task_vars is None:
task_vars = dict()
connect_timeout = int(self._task.args.get('connect_timeout', self.DEFAULT_CONNECT_TIMEOUT))
delay = int(self._task.args.get('delay', self.DEFAULT_DELAY))
sleep = int(self._task.args.get('sleep', self.DEFAULT_SLEEP))
timeout = int(self._task.args.get('timeout', self.DEFAULT_TIMEOUT))
if self._play_context.check_mode:
display.vvv("wait_for_connection: skipping for check_mode")
return dict(skipped=True)
result = super(ActionModule, self).run(tmp, task_vars)
del tmp # tmp no longer has any effect
def ping_module_test(connect_timeout):
''' Test ping module, if available '''
display.vvv("wait_for_connection: attempting ping module test")
# call connection reset between runs if it's there
try:
self._connection._reset()
except AttributeError:
pass
# Use win_ping on winrm/powershell, else use ping
if hasattr(self._connection, '_shell_type') and self._connection._shell_type == 'powershell':
ping_result = self._execute_module(module_name='win_ping', module_args=dict(), task_vars=task_vars)
else:
ping_result = self._execute_module(module_name='ping', module_args=dict(), task_vars=task_vars)
# Test module output
if ping_result['ping'] != 'pong':
raise Exception('ping test failed')
start = datetime.now()
if delay:
time.sleep(delay)
try:
# If the connection has a transport_test method, use it first
if hasattr(self._connection, 'transport_test'):
self.do_until_success_or_timeout(self._connection.transport_test, timeout, connect_timeout, what_desc="connection port up", sleep=sleep)
# Use the ping module test to determine end-to-end connectivity
self.do_until_success_or_timeout(ping_module_test, timeout, connect_timeout, what_desc="ping module test success", sleep=sleep)
except TimedOutException as e:
result['failed'] = True
result['msg'] = str(e)
elapsed = datetime.now() - start
result['elapsed'] = elapsed.seconds
return result
